Description:
(3 credits) Prerequisite(s): CSC 221. Examines the hierarchical structure of computer architecture. Focuses on multi-level machine organization. Uses a simple assembler language to complete programming projects. Includes processors, instruction, execution, addressing techniques, data representation, and digital logic. Lecture 3 hours per week.
